How to Build a Gaming Laptop on a Budget
Gaming laptops have become increasingly popular in recent years, offering the convenience of a laptop and the power of a desktop gaming rig. However, they can also be quite expensive, with high-end gaming laptops often costing over $2,000. But what if you don’t have that kind of budget? Building a gaming laptop on a budget is possible, and with a few simple tips and tricks, you can get a powerful gaming laptop for under $1,000.
Step 1: Choose Your Budget
Before you start building your gaming laptop, you need to decide how much you’re willing to spend. A good rule of thumb is to budget at least $500 for a basic gaming laptop, with $800-1,000 being a more realistic target for a mid-range gaming laptop.
